ALBANY – Georgiana Gaffney, 94, of Albany, died Friday, January 28, 2011 at the Teresian House Nursing Home. Mrs. Gaffney was born and raised in Syracuse, lived in Schenectady for a time, then moved to Albany in 1954, and later for several years in Schenectady. She was a communicant of the former St. Teresa of Avila Church in Albany, and the former Immaculate Conception Church in Schenectady.
Mrs. Gaffney was predeceased by her husband Raymond R. Gaffney.
